Headline ....Father Expresses Concern Over ATF Agent's Treatment In Jail Posted: 4:42 pm EDT September 29, 2009Updated: 4:57 pm EDT September 29, 2009

 

Like most fathers, James C. Sirbaugh is standing by his son even through two arrests, incarceration and criminal charges.

 

His son, whose name is also James Sirbaugh, is an agent with the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co and Firearms. The younger Sirbaugh is charged in connection with what police called a domestic dispute that led to a neighborhood lockdown.
